.SYNOPSIS...

High pressure centered over the Atlantic will extend across
central Florida tonight then begin to shift across south Florida
Thursday. A front will move across south Georgia Friday with an
increase in local thunderstorm coverage. This front will stall and
linger across the local waters this weekend.

.GULF STREAM...

The approximate location of the west wall of the Gulf Stream as of
Jun 17, 2025 at 1200 UTC...

 43 nautical miles east of Flagler Beach.
 59 nautical miles east southeast of Saint Augustine Beach.
 81 nautical miles east southeast of Jacksonville Beach.
 93 nautical miles east southeast of St Simons Island.

This data courtesy of the Naval Oceanographic Office.
